Transaction c31bdef64314dd18700f4cec6493039166892d1b85b3ec007ab733cfa623fddb
1 Input
2 Outputs
- c31bdef64314dd18700f4cec6493039166892d1b85b3ec007ab733cfa623fddb:0
- c31bdef64314dd18700f4cec6493039166892d1b85b3ec007ab733cfa623fddb:1
value 101500000
address 2N8hwP1WmJrFF5QWABn38y63uYLhnJYJYTF
value 54752747
address mu2CEAcevddU7uWBbqrL1dtsS9UKUp8idg